Задать вопрос

Как получить определенный элемент с массива?

Здравствуйте!
Имеется самый обычный массив c n элементами. В каждом элементе есть параметры такие как:
ID:
TITLE:
TYPE:
COUNTER-ID:
VALUE:


Подскажите пожалуйста, как мне из этого массива получить VALUE последнего элемента где COUNTER-ID = 14.
И VALUE последнего элемента где COUNTER-ID = 15.

На php)
  • Вопрос задан
  • 7502 просмотра
Подписаться 5 Оценить Комментировать
Решение пользователя wills0n К ответам на вопрос (4)
@wills0n
Массивы через for перебирать не кошерно.

$resultArray = array();
foreach ($array as $element) {
$resultArray[$element['COUNTER-ID']] = $element;
}

echo $resultArray[14]['VALUE']; //VALUE последнего элемента, где COUNTER-ID = 14
echo $resultArray[15]['VALUE']; //VALUE последнего элемента, где COUNTER-ID = 15
Ответ написан